The people of Berlin can certainly be proud of their city, but Rome is Rome! The Eternal City boasts more beautiful fountains, statelier pine trees and livelier festivals. When the Berliner Philharmoniker travels to Frankfurt in December, its members are probably thinking about Rome, 1,000 kilometres further south. Ottorino Respighi dedicated his 'Roman Trilogy' to the Italian capital: a monumental three-part orchestral poem that Kirill Petrenko describes as 'ravishing'. The programme expands from Respighi’s intoxicating soundscapes of Rome to Italian verismo arias, performed by star tenor Jonathan Tetelman. With his intense, dark-toned voice, the Chilean-American singer will create emotional opera moments, backed by one of the world's best orchestras.
